Transaction e51f7f625ade96e063de85d95a40a807604ba1d42cf2cf6006940db8f430759a
1 Input
1 Output
-
e51f7f625ade96e063de85d95a40a807604ba1d42cf2cf6006940db8f430759a:0
- value
- 2792000
- script pubkey
- OP_0 OP_PUSHBYTES_20 6453d08f77ac1fe260e21c47c309f66f451510e1
- address
- bc1qv3faprmh4s07yc8zr3ruxz0kdaz32y8pq2mxez